“A letter,” Yang Rang said. “Ten days ago, Tian Sheng received an anonymous letter that warned him that Li Wenhua already knew about his affair with Zhang and wanted to take the opportunity to ruin his official reputation.”
Lu Chengjing: "Where is the letter?"
Yang Rang: "Burn it."
Lord An asked, "Who was the messenger?"
"I don't know." Yang Rang shook his head. "The letter was pressed under the official documents in Tian Sheng's duty room. There are many people coming and going in the duty room, making it difficult to investigate."
“Tian Sheng doesn’t seem stupid. What if an anonymous letter from an unknown source is meant to sow discord?” Shang Wan, who was granted permission to observe, felt that there was something suspicious about the whole thing.
In a courtroom, no one is allowed to speak freely. However, Lord An merely glanced at Shang Wan without reprimanding her, as if tacitly approving.
Lu Chengjing didn't miss Lord An's expression and secretly wondered what Shang Wan had done to receive such preferential treatment from Lord An.
"Tian Sheng was skeptical of what was said in the letter, so he sent people to investigate." Yang Rang glanced at Lu Chengjing. "The investigation revealed that Li Wenhua had drunkenly told someone about his fondness for other men's wives."
Lord An turned his gaze to Lu Chengjing, who said, "I have indeed heard of this matter, but I dare not believe everything said while drunk, nor have I publicized it to anyone."
Lord An nodded.
The case is now clear: there is ample witness testimony and physical evidence. Tian Sheng, the mastermind, committed suicide by poisoning himself, and his accomplices should also be punished.
Although Niu Baoqing was coerced by Tian Sheng, he did indeed put the poison into the wine. After careful consideration, Magistrate An sentenced him to sixty strokes of the cane and two years of penal servitude in accordance with the law.
Xie Zhiqiang was convicted of dereliction of duty and attempted murder, but was spared the death penalty because the attempt was unsuccessful. He was sentenced to one hundred strokes of the cane and exiled two thousand li away.
Geng Hao coerced Niu Baoqing's family and neglected his duties after the incident. Considering that he protected an important witness in the case, he was sentenced to fifty strokes of the cane and fined twenty taels of silver, and was barred from holding public office again.
Yang Rang disregarded human life and helped Tian Sheng commit countless evils. His actions were serious, and he was sentenced to immediate execution according to the law.
Liu Tong arbitrarily changed the heavy shackles, and according to the law, he should be given ten strokes of the cane and fined two taels of silver. If he commits the same offense again, he should be dismissed from his post and investigated.
Lu Chengjing was released without charge, but because he was implicated for no reason and almost lost his life, the government gave him twenty taels of silver as compensation.
Shang Wan was rewarded with five taels of silver for his meritorious assistance in the investigation.
"Retire!"
Once the notice was posted, it sparked a great deal of discussion among the people, and the Li family was in an uproar.
Zhang was convicted of adultery and sentenced to ninety strokes of the cane according to the law. If the Li family was willing to pay one thousand taels of silver to redeem her, the sentence would be reduced to twenty strokes, and she would be taken back by her husband's family.
Li Can wished he could strangle Zhang, who had cheated on him, so how could he possibly pay money to ransom her?
Fearing punishment, Zhang ended her life with a white silk ribbon.
Qin Cuixiang was secretly delighted and sent a message home to discuss how she could become the official wife through her son.
